The 2UGKHE000100 FUJI NXT H04SF High-Speed Precision Placement Head is a high-performance 4-nozzle placement head designed exclusively for FUJI NXT series SMT machines, delivering exceptional speed and accuracy for modern PCB assembly. This genuine FUJI part ensures reliable performance for high-volume and high-mix production lines.
Key Features of the 2UGKHE000100 FUJI NXT H04SF Placement Head
- High-Speed Placement: Achieves up to 10,500 CPH for maximum production efficiency
- Precision Accuracy: ±25μm (3σ) placement accuracy, ideal for 01005/0201 ultra-small components
- Wide Compatibility: Fully compatible with FUJI NXT M3 III and M6 III modules
- Durable Design: Lightweight, rigid structure for long service life and minimal maintenance

Technical Specifications
- Model: H04SF
- Applicable Machines: FUJI NXT III M3 / M6 / AIM
- Placement Speed: 10,500 CPH
- Placement Accuracy: ±0.040 mm (3σ, Cpk≥1.00)
- Component Size: 0402 – 38×38 mm
- Component Height: Max 15 mm
- Number of Nozzles: 4
- Rotation Angle: 0–360° (accuracy ±0.01°)
- Z-axis Stroke: Standard 30mm
- Vacuum System: Built-in vacuum detection (anti-leakage and anti-throwing)
- Weight: Approximately 8.2 kg
- Electrical Interface: Standard original NXT interface
- Accessories: Including original cables, connectors, and fasteners
